In this episode, Jen Blough discusses the challenges of dealing with public criticism in animal welfare.
In the first episode of this two-part series of Beyond Compassion Fatigue, I dive into one of the most challenging parts of working in animal welfare: dealing with criticism from the public, the kind that feels like “damned if we do, damned if we don’t.”
